发表于: 2017-05-18 23:59:42

1 1094




今天完成的事情:


列表页面的搜索功能和翻页功能基本完成;


翻页功能没有用自定义指令:主要思路是让总页数为总数据除以10;allPage=res.data.data.total/10; 


然后默认页数为1,点击下一页则页数加1,点击上一页则页数减1;


$scope.nextPage=function () {
       $scope.currentPage++;
       $scope.aaa();
};
$scope.upPage=function () 
$scope.currentPage--;
       $scope.aaa();
};

 首页直接就让页面等于1

$scope.firstPage=function () {
$scope.currentPage=1;
   $scope.aaa();
};

末页就需要用到总页数了,但是allPage是总数据除以10,可能会带有小数点,用Math.ceil(allPage);向上取整

$scope.lastPage=function () {
$scope.currentPage=Math.ceil(allPage);
   $scope.aaa();
};


下拉使用了ng-options方法;ng-options属性可以在表达式中使用数组或对象来自动生成一个select中的option


列表。http://blog.csdn.net/he90227/article/details/50506587


明天计划做的事情:研究做修改和新增功能


遇到的问题:自定义指令没思路;


收获:ng-options方法;


返回列表 返回列表
评论

    分享到